The Internet of Things (IoT) refers to everyday physical devices—appliances, locks, thermostats, cameras, and more—that have been connected to the internet to add functionality and remote control capabilities. Unlike traditional computers, these are objects that historically operated without network connectivity.

So what do my refrigerator, my microwave, my laptop all have in common? They all connect to the internet. This is what we call the internet of things. My everyday things that didn't used to connect to the internet now connect to the internet.
All of our devices around our home typically haven't been connected to the internet. So things like our washers and dryers, our refrigerators, our light bulbs, different switches have all been not interconnected with the network. And now that we are connecting these to add functionality to all of these devices, now we're calling this the internet of things. We have things and we're connecting them to the internet.
A typical computer has been connected for a long time, and we now buy computers because of connectivity for a large part. Those don't really count necessarily for the internet of things. We're talking about appliances and things that haven't traditionally been networked and connected to the internet that now are. That is the internet of things.
So what are some examples of the internet of things? I have my laptop here, and that's not actually an example of an internet of things, because it's a traditional computer, and so we would typically think that that's connected to the internet.
My refrigerator would be an example, and I'm not going to haul it up here as an example, but I do have a microwave here that actually does interconnect with my network and can connect to the internet. It's Alexa enabled, so it will actually respond to me and will have certain features that Alexa will give me.
What else is an internet of things? Here I have an outlet that I can plug into the wall and control with my laptop or with my phone. So that's been really handy; I've got lots of these throughout the house.
Another thing is my garage door. I can link my garage door to the whole system, so I can open and close it and monitor what's happening, if it's open and closed, which is really handy when I drive away and think, oh, did I close the garage door? Then I can get on my phone and find out if I did or not.
Here's a lock to the front door. This is a deadbolt lock to the front door so I can lock the front door, and I have that connected to my network. I also have a Ring doorbell which has a camera on it, and when you click on this, it will ring. And then I actually have a little speaker for it, so I can plug this anywhere in the home, so I have that available.
I have my TVs, so these two TVs back here are all connected to my network. That's an example of it. I also have a couple of these Fire Sticks, and I've got a Chrome streaming device, so I've got a bunch of these devices that connect to my TVs. I have about seven TVs in my home that are all interconnected with my network.
And then I have a video camera, so I have monitoring around my house, so I can monitor things and make sure that everything's okay.
I also have a bunch of these Echo Dots, and they're spread out; I have 10 of these throughout my home. These are all speakers throughout my home, so I can tell Alexa to play some music and she'll play music throughout the house.
And then I also have my thermostat here, so I can actually control the temperature of my home using my ecobee thermostat. So these would all be examples of the internet of things.
